Growth in the Midst of Challenge
The new school year began this September, and by God’s grace, enrollment has surpassed expectations. The number of children registered now exceeds the space available in our classrooms.
With the funds received, we laid the foundation for an additional classroom and purchased concrete blocks. However, the resources were not enough to complete construction. We are praying for partners who can help us finish this expansion. Each new classroom represents opportunity, hope, and a future for Haiti’s children.

After the Storm
As the month ended, southern Haiti was hit by severe flooding caused by major disturbances in the sky. Many families lost homes, livestock, and crops. The poorest among us are struggling to recover. CMSH has done what we can to help, but the needs are far greater than our means.

We ask for your continued prayers and assistance. Donations of food, clothing, and school supplies are deeply needed and appreciated.

A Need for Power
Our mission has relied for years on two small generators donated by Brother Kingle. They have served faithfully but are now near the end of their life. Reliable electricity is essential for classrooms, offices, and church services.
We are praying for new generators to continue powering this ministry.

The Agriculture Project
Our “Konbit Mayi ak Poul” (Corn and Poultry Cooperative) continues to be a source of blessing for families in Les Cayes. Even through the floods, it provided much-needed food relief. By December, we expect to harvest Congo beans—a sign of God’s faithfulness and provision.
We need PVC pipes and irrigation materials to improve the farm’s productivity. This project not only feeds families but also restores dignity and stability through meaningful work.

Motorcycles for Preachers
We recently delivered a motorcycle to Preacher Teonel Taya, a generous gift from one of our supporters. It has already made a tremendous impact, allowing him to reach remote congregations faster and more safely.

However, four more preachers still walk long distances to carry the Gospel each week. Each motorcycle costs about $1,600, including a helmet and ministry backpack. Would you prayerfully consider sponsoring one, or joining with others to share the cost?
